  • the safety device for a bicycle driver of the present invention is composed of a hanger belt 10, a safety indicator 20, an electric supply source 30, and a control unit 40.
  • Hanger belt 10 is configured to be mounted on the upper body of the driver, and consists of a shoulder belt 11 and a waist belt 12 surrounding the waist, the material is made of leather, various fibers, etc. Can be. As shown in Figure 2, the connecting portion of the front portion 12a of the waist belt 12 may be connected by Velcro tape (not shown), or may be connected by a buckle such as a conventional waist belt. .
  • connecting portion between the shoulder belt 11 and the waist belt 12 of the hook belt 10 may be connected to each other by sewing, as shown in Figure 1 may also be connected by a conventional removable connector (14) have.
  • Detachable connector 14 is to adjust the length of the band (14a) to adjust the entire length of the shoulder belt (11).
  • Safety indicators 20, 20 ' is configured in the front and rear of the shoulder belt 11, it may be configured only in the rear.
  • the shoulder belt 11 is provided with a length adjusting means for allowing the rear safety indicator 20 to be passed over a bag or a backpack.
  • a velcro tape 11a is configured to allow a part of the shoulder belt 11 to be bonded in a folded state. 1 is a state in which the length of the shoulder belt 11 is shortened by connecting a pair of velcro tapes 11a
  • FIG. 3 is a length of the shoulder belt 11 by releasing a connection state of the pair of velcro tapes 11a. Is longer.
  • the detachable connector 14 having the above-mentioned length adjusting band 14a may also be a length adjusting means, and it is apparent that the length adjusting means may be provided in a form other than the above-described configuration.
  • the rear safety display unit 20 is configured on the rear back portion of the shoulder belt 11 of the hook belt 10, the magnetic position display unit 21 configured to display the magnetic position display by lighting or blinking the light bulb 21a, And a left and right movement display portion 22 configured to display a left movement indication or a right movement indication by lighting or blinking the light bulbs 22a, 22b and 22c.
  • the front safety display portion 20 ' is formed on the front chest portion of the shoulder belt 11, and the magnetic position display portion 21' is configured to display the magnetic position display by lighting or flashing the light bulb 21'a. have.
  • the left and right movement display unit may also be configured in the front safety display unit 20 '.
  • the installation of the light bulbs 21a, 21'a and the light bulbs 22a, 22b, 22c on the safety indicators 20, 20 ' can be of various configurations, for example, as shown in FIG. Likewise, various light bulbs may be provided between the two-ply covering materials 23a and 23b. In this case, through-holes are formed in the covering material 23a at the rear so that the light of the bulb emits the rear. Light bulbs have strong brightness and long life, like LEDs, and the bulb color can be selected from red, blue, and green.
  • the through-holes formed in the covering member 23a may be variously formed to expose the light bulbs to the outside.
  • the through-holes for the light bulbs 21a and 21'a may be circular.
  • the through holes for the bulbs 22a, 22b, and 22c may have an arrow shape for displaying left movement or right movement.
  • the light bulbs 22a and 22b are turned on or flashing when the left shift is displayed, and the light bulbs 22b and 22c are turned on or flashing when the left shift is displayed.
  • the light bulbs are installed safety indicators 20, 20 'can be coupled to the shoulder belt 11 after being configured separately.
  • the electricity supply source 30 for supplying electricity required to light or blink the light bulbs of the safety indicators 20 and 20 ′ is the waist belt 12 of the hanger belt 10 as shown in FIGS. 2 and 3.
  • the portable storage battery 31 may be used, or as shown in FIGS. 7 and 8, a fixed storage battery 32 charged with electricity generated by a bicycle generator may be used.
  • the bicycle generator of the present invention has been invented and patented by the inventor (application number: 2010-0062175), by using the rotational force of the crankshaft (34) generated when the bicycle driver steps on the pedal (33) Electricity is generated by rotating the drive gear 35 and driving the generator 36 using this rotational force.
  • the generated electricity is used as electricity used for driving the bicycle and the remaining electricity is charged in the fixed storage battery 32 and the portable storage battery 31.
  • the control unit 40 supplies the electricity of the portable storage battery 31 or the fixed storage battery 32, which is the electricity supply source 30, to the light bulbs 21a and 22a and 22b of the safety display units 20 and 20 '. 22c) are supplied and controlled to display the magnetic position indication, left movement indication and right movement indication.
  • the control unit 40 is mounted on the waist belt 12, as shown in Figure 2, on / off switch 41 for controlling the on, off, left and right movement display switch for controlling the left movement display or right movement display A 42 is provided, and a receptacle 43 for connecting an electric cord to use electricity of the fixed storage battery 32 of the bicycle is provided.
  • the on / off switch 41 ′ and the left / right movement display switch 42 ′ of the controller 40 may be provided on the handle of the bicycle so that the driver controls the finger while riding the bicycle.
  • the receptacle 43 may be mounted on the bicycle while leaving only the safety device 43 in the safety device.
  • Wires connected to the receptacle 43 can be simply connected through the bicycle saddle portion.
  • the electricity of the fixed storage battery 32 of the bicycle is used not only for the headlight, but also for turning on or blinking the front and rear position indicators and the direction indicators.

La présente invention porte sur un dispositif de sécurité portable pour un conducteur de vélo que le conducteur de vélo porte pour alerter de la position de conduite du conducteur de vélo pendant la conduite d'un vélo ou pour notifier un changement de voie ou un changement de direction de conduite à gauche ou à droite à d'autres conducteurs de vélo, conducteurs de motocycle ou de véhicule qui sont devant ou derrière, de façon à empêcher de manière préventive des accrochages, des collisions ou des accidents par l'arrière et permettre une conduite de vélo plus sûre. Le dispositif de sécurité portable pour un conducteur de vélo de la présente invention comprend : une ceinture de suspension (10) qui est conçue pour être montée sur le torse du conducteur ; des parties d'indication de sécurité (20, 20'), qui sont formées sur les parties arrière sur le côté arrière de la ceinture de suspension, comprenant en outre des parties d'indication de position de conducteur (21, 21') pour indiquer la position du conducteur au moyen d'ampoules électriques d'éclairage ou de clignotement, et une partie d'indication de déplacement gauche-droite (22) pour indiquer le changement d'une position de conduite à gauche ou à droite au moyen de l'éclairage ou du clignotement des ampoules électriques ; une source d'alimentation en électricité (30) pour fournir l'électricité requise pour l'éclairage ou le clignotement des ampoules électriques dans les parties d'indication de sécurité (20, 20') ; et une partie de commande (40) pour fournir l'électricité de la source d'alimentation en électricité aux ampoules électriques dans la partie d'indication de sécurité (20) et commander celle-ci de façon à afficher l'indication de la position du conducteur, l'indication de déplacement vers la gauche et l'indication de déplacement vers la droite.
